Sadegudwale

Sadegudwale is a village located in Chandgad tehsil of Kolhapur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Chandgad (tehsildar office) and 145km away from district headquarter Kolhapur. As per 2009 stats, Sade Gudavale is the gram panchayat of Sadegudwale village.

About Sadegudwale

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sadegudwale is 568089. The village spans a total geographical area of 1425 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 416507. Belgaum(karnataka) is nearest town to Sadegudwale village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 55km away.

Population of Sadegudwale

According to the 2011 Census, Sadegudwale has a total population of about 803, with approximately 389 males and 414 females. The sex ratio is around 1064 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 86 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 60 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 58.53%, with male literacy at about 67.87% and female literacy near 49.76%. There are around 172 households in the village. Connectivity of Sadegudwale

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sadegudwale. As per the 2011 stats, Sadegudwale had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
